ASP是一種常用的編程語言,用于Web開發(fā)中。而CMS(內(nèi)容管理系統(tǒng))則是一種用于創(chuàng)建、編輯和管理網(wǎng)站內(nèi)容的軟件工具。在選擇最合適的ASP CMS時(shí),需要考慮多種因素,例如功能、易用性、穩(wěn)定性和安全性。下面將介紹幾款優(yōu)秀的ASP CMS,并分析它們的優(yōu)缺點(diǎn),幫助讀者選擇最適合自己需求的CMS。
1. ASP CMS之WordPress (WordPress)
WordPress是一款非常流行的CMS工具,它基于PHP開發(fā),但也支持ASP。它提供了豐富的功能,例如強(qiáng)大的文章發(fā)布、分類和標(biāo)簽管理、用戶評(píng)論和權(quán)限控制。此外,WordPress還有大量的主題和插件可供選擇,幫助用戶快速打造一個(gè)專業(yè)的網(wǎng)站。然而,由于WordPress主要是針對(duì)PHP開發(fā)的,ASP版本的功能相對(duì)較少,用戶需要自行尋找合適的插件來滿足特定需求。
2. ASP CMS之Joomla (Joomla)
Joomla是另一款受歡迎的CMS工具,也是基于PHP開發(fā),但同時(shí)支持ASP。Joomla擁有強(qiáng)大的擴(kuò)展性和靈活性,它提供了多種模塊和插件,滿足用戶各種需求。Joomla的后臺(tái)管理界面友好易用,支持多語言和多用戶管理,非常適合構(gòu)建大型網(wǎng)站。然而,由于Joomla并非ASP的原生開發(fā),ASP版本的功能可能存在限制。
3. ASP CMS之DotNetNuke (DNN)
DotNetNuke是一款基于ASP的開源CMS工具,也是專為ASP開發(fā)的網(wǎng)站提供了全方位的支持。DotNetNuke具有豐富的功能,包括文章管理、用戶管理、多語言支持、在線編輯器等。它還提供了豐富的模塊和皮膚選擇,用戶可以根據(jù)需求進(jìn)行個(gè)性化定制。同時(shí),DotNetNuke擁有龐大的開源社區(qū),用戶可以輕松獲得技術(shù)支持和插件資源。然而,DotNetNuke的學(xué)習(xí)曲線相對(duì)較陡峭,需要一定的ASP開發(fā)經(jīng)驗(yàn)。
4. ASP CMS之Sitefinity (Sitefinity)
Sitefinity是一款基于ASP的商業(yè)級(jí)CMS工具,它提供了強(qiáng)大的功能和靈活性,適用于中小型企業(yè)和機(jī)構(gòu)。Sitefinity擁有友好的用戶界面和可視化編輯器,方便用戶進(jìn)行內(nèi)容管理和網(wǎng)站定制。它還支持多語言、多站點(diǎn)和多平臺(tái)發(fā)布,滿足企業(yè)多樣化的需求。然而,Sitefinity是一款商業(yè)軟件,需要購買許可證,對(duì)于個(gè)人用戶來說可能有一定的經(jīng)濟(jì)壓力。
選擇最適合自己需求的ASP CMS需要綜合考慮多個(gè)方面。如果對(duì)于功能的要求較高,可以選擇基于PHP的CMS,例如WordPress和Joomla,并尋找對(duì)應(yīng)的ASP插件。如果對(duì)于ASP開發(fā)的純粹性有要求,可以選擇DotNetNuke來構(gòu)建網(wǎng)站。而如果是商業(yè)用戶,Sitefinity可能是一個(gè)不錯(cuò)的選擇。最重要的是,根據(jù)自己的技術(shù)水平和需求來選擇最適合的ASP CMS,以便構(gòu)建一個(gè)穩(wěn)定、安全且功能豐富的網(wǎng)站。